How much do saas developer jobs pay per hour?

As of Aug 22, 2026, the average hourly pay for saas developer in Texas is $49.23, according to ZipRecruiter salary data. Most workers in this role earn between $37.64 and $60.24 per hour, depending on experience, location, and employer.

What is a SaaS developer?

A SaaS Developer is a software engineer who designs, develops, and maintains cloud-based applications delivered as a service over the internet. They work with web technologies, databases, and cloud platforms to ensure scalability, security, and performance. SaaS Developers often collaborate with product teams to implement new features, integrate APIs, and optimize user experience. Their role also includes monitoring system reliability and troubleshooting issues to ensure seamless service delivery.

What are the typical day-to-day responsibilities of a SaaS developer?

As a SaaS Developer, your daily tasks typically include designing, coding, and testing new features or modules within cloud-based applications. You’ll collaborate closely with product managers, designers, and quality assurance teams to gather requirements, address issues, and deliver high-quality software updates. Other responsibilities may involve troubleshooting user-reported bugs, optimizing application performance, and participating in agile sprint planning or code reviews. This role often requires balancing independent project work with active participation in team discussions and regular deployments, making communication and time management essential.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ive in the SaaS developer position, and why are they important?

To thrive as a SaaS Developer, you need strong programming skills (such as JavaScript, Python, or Ruby), experience with web development frameworks, and a solid understanding of cloud computing concepts. Familiarity with popular SaaS platforms, version control systems like Git, and continuous integration/continuous deployment (CI/CD) tools is often required, while certifications in cloud services (like AWS or Azure) can be advantageous. Excellent problem-solving abilities, teamwork, and effective communication are important soft skills in this role. These skills ensure successful development, deployment, and maintenance of scalable, user-focused SaaS applications in collaborative tech environments.

Guidewire ClaimCenter SaaS Developer

Plano, TX / Indianapolis, Boston, Seattle, Portsmouth, NH – onsite

6-12+ Months C2H

We are seeking a highly skilled Senior Guidewire ClaimCenter SaaS Developer to lead the design, development, and implementation of complex insurance claims solutions. In this role, you will be a key technical expert, driving the modernization of our insurance platforms using Guidewire Cloud technologies to deliver high-quality, scalable functionality. You will collaborate with cross‑functional teams, mentor junior developers, and ensure our solutions align with industry’s best practices and SaaS architecture. The ideal candidate will have deep technical experience in Guidewire ClaimCenter (Version 10 or higher), Gosu scripting, and modern integration patterns. You will design, develop, and implement scalable solutions to enhance our claims management processes, improving operational efficiency and customer experience within a P&C Insurance domain.

Key Responsibilities
  • Design & Development: Architect and build complex Guidewire ClaimCenter configurations and integrations (FNOL, workflow, assignment rules) tailored to business needs.
  • Cloud Integration: Implement end‑to‑end integration solutions using Guidewire Cloud technologies, including Integration Gateway, App Events, and Cloud APIs (REST/JSON).
  • Technical Leadership: Lead technical reviews, conduct code reviews, and act as a mentor to junior and mid‑level developers to ensure code quality and adherence to standards.
  • System Optimization: Performance tune application and database layers (SQL Server), troubleshoot complex defects, and support production system reliability.
  • Agile Collaboration: Participate in all Agile ceremonies, translating functional claims requirements into technical specifications in partnership with Business Analysts and Architects.
  • Governance & Security: Ensure solutions follow security protocols (OAuth2), API governance, and Guidewire Cloud Assurance standards.
Required Qualifications & Skills
  • Experience: Minimum 5–10 years of professional software development experience, with at least 4+ years of hands‑on expertise in Guidewire ClaimCenter.
  • SaaS Expertise: Advanced knowledge of Guidewire Cloud platform architecture and components.
  • Technical Proficiency: Expert‑level knowledge of Gosu scripting, Guidewire Data Model, and Guidewire Studio; strong proficiency in Java (Spring Boot preferred) and relational databases (SQL Server); experience with CI/CD pipelines and DevOps tools (GitHub Actions, Jenkins, Docker, Kubernetes).
  • Certifications: Guidewire Certified Associate, Specialist, or Professional/ACE (highly preferred).
  • Education: Bachelor’s or Master’s degree in Computer Science, Information Technology, or a related field.
  • Soft Skills: Excellent communication skills with the ability to explain complex technical concepts to non‑technical stakeholders.
